I worked in manufacturing all my life. I've become accustomed to those that have no experience in producing large quantities of anything believing that somehow the products just magically appear. There's little concept of the amount of work involved and the supply chain required.

If you'd like to put up about $10,000,000 as a down payment we could start building one, it'll only take a couple of years.

We have to find a location, permit the building, contract it out. Order the necessary machinery which isn't just sitting in a warehouse somewhere. It has to be built. Then we have to contract for raw materials and find some smart people to work for us. A bunch of them.
